[Detailed Description of the Invention] (Industrial field of application) The present invention relates to a rain gutter that is attached to the eaves of a building or the like by an internal hanging type gutter lifting device.

(Prior Art) There is a type of rain gutter that can be attached to an internal hanging type gutter lifting device. Conventionally, this type of rain gutter is, for example, an actual open gutter.
As described in Japanese Patent Laid-Open No. 62-4529, a gutter ear is formed in a groove shape having an opening on the inner side surface and a downward piece on the upper edge of the opening.

By the way, if the surface of the building to which the gutter hangers are fixed (for example, the front of the nose cover) is not flat, the rain gutter will be installed in a flexed state in the axial direction, so it will be continuously horizontal to the gutter ear. The load will act, and also
Even in a flat area with a fixed gutter suspension, even in a cold area with a large amount of snow or in a windy coastal area, horizontal load is intermittently applied to the gutter ear due to snow load or wind pressure.

That is, in the conventional rain gutter, the downward locking piece is locked to the gutter suspension in preparation for the above situation.

(Problems to be solved by the invention) However, in the conventional rain gutter, when a horizontal load acts on the gutter ear, the horizontal load concentrates on the downward piece,
The downward piece may be largely deformed and fall out of the gutter hanger, and the repeated downward deformation may cause fatigue and damage of the downward piece.

The rain gutter of the present invention aims to improve the attachment strength to the gutter attachment and the durability of the gutter ear by focusing on the above conventional problems.

(Operation) In the rain gutter of the present invention, a gutter ear having a U-shaped cross section having an opening on the inner side surface is formed at the upper end of the front side wall, and the opening has a gutter hanging at its upper and lower edges. Since the downwardly facing pieces and the upwardly facing pieces that are locked by the rear side surfaces of both locking pieces provided on the upper and lower surfaces of the tool front end portion are formed continuously along the longitudinal direction, respectively, the width is narrowed. When attaching the gutter ears to the inner hanging type gutter suspension, both the downward facing pieces and the upward facing pieces can be locked.

Then, in such an attached state, since the horizontal load acting on the gutter ear is distributed to the downward piece and the upward piece, each of the downward piece and the upward piece has a smaller deformation amount due to the horizontal load than the conventional one. It will be smaller and the gutter will be less fatigued.

In addition, the rain gutter of the present invention is formed by a spring plate whose upper piece is thinner than the thickness of the front side wall, so that when the gutter ear is attached to the gutter suspension, the upper piece is opened. Can be elastically deformed.

The rain gutter A comprises a flat bottom wall 1, front and rear side walls 2 and 3 standing on both sides of the bottom wall 1, front ears 4 formed at the upper end of the front side wall 2, and a rear side wall. 3 and a rear ear 5 formed on the upper end of the upper end 3 of the hard disk 3 and formed of, for example, a hard vinyl chloride resin by extrusion molding.

The front ear 4 has a U-shaped cross section, has an opening 41 on its inner side surface, and has a downward piece 42 continuously formed along the longitudinal direction at the upper edge of the opening 41. In addition, the opening 41 has a narrow width by having an upward piece 43 formed continuously along the longitudinal direction at the lower edge of the opening 41. On the other hand, the rear ear 5 is formed in a closed cross section having a rectangular cross section.

The upward-facing piece 43 of the front ear 4 is integrally formed with the front side wall 2 from the same material as the front side wall 2, and is formed of a resin spring plate thinner than the front side wall 2. . Since the thickness of the downward piece 42 is almost the same as the thickness of the front side wall 2, as a result, the thickness of the upward piece 43 is thinner than the thickness of the downward piece 42.

The gutter hanger B is a stainless steel gutter hanger and is equipped with a mounting rod 6
And a support rod 7 and a spring plate 8. The mounting rod 6 is provided with a fixing portion 61 that is fixed to a surface (not shown) of a building such as a nose cover plate, and the front end of the support rod 7 is an upward locking piece 71 that is raised upward. And a downward locking piece 72 that is cut and raised downward. Also,
The spring plate 8 is bent in the middle so that the lower half portion 81 is fixed to the fixing portion 61 of the mounting rod 6 and the upper half portion 82 is free to tilt forward.

Therefore, when the front ear 4 of the rain gutter A is attached to the gutter suspension B, the downward piece 42 of the front ear 4 is locked by the upward locking piece 71 of the support rod 7 and the front ear 4 of the front ear 4 is attached. The tip of the support rod 7 is pushed and inserted into the front ear 4 so that the upward piece 43 is engaged with the downward engagement piece 72 of the support rod 7. Here, when the tip of the support rod 7 is inserted into the front ear 4, the upward piece 43 of the front ear 4 is formed of a spring plate in the present embodiment, so that the upward piece 43 spreads so that the opening 41 expands. Since it can be elastically deformed, the front ear 4 can be attached to the gutter suspension B with a small force, and the workability at the time of construction is good.

When attaching the rear ear 5 of the rain gutter A to the gutter suspension B, the rear ear 5 is lifted so that the lower surface of the rear ear 5 is locked to the upper end of the spring plate 8.

Since the horizontal load acting on is distributed to the downward piece 42 and the upward piece 43, the deformation amount of each piece of the downward piece 42 and the upward piece 43 due to the horizontal load is smaller than that of the conventional one, and the front ear 4 is Fatigue is reduced. Therefore, since the attachment strength of the front ear 4 to the gutter suspension B is improved, even if there is some unevenness on the surface of the building to which the gutter suspension B is fixed (for example, the front surface of the nose cover plate), the front ear 4 remains It will not fall off from the gutter hanger B,
Further, the front ear 4 does not easily fall off the trough suspension B even by snow load or wind pressure. Moreover, the durability of the front ear 4 is also improved.

For example, in the embodiment, the rain gutter in which the upward piece is integrally formed of the same material as the front side wall is taken as an example.
It may be formed separately from the front side wall, or may be formed of a material different from that of the front side wall such as a metal spring plate.

(Effect of device) As described above, in the rain gutter of the present invention,
Since the gutter ears can be attached to the gutter suspension so that the horizontal load is distributed to the upward facing piece and the downward facing piece, the amount of deformation of each piece of the upward facing piece and the downward facing piece due to the horizontal load is reduced, and the mounting strength for the gutter hanging equipment is reduced. And the fatigue of the gutter ears due to the deformation of each piece is reduced, and the durability of the gutter ears is improved. As a result, even if an external load such as snow load or wind pressure acts on the gutter horizontally, it is possible to reliably prevent the gutter from falling off the gutter suspension.
